Let's do some math .. Rounding examples of 7 random hypothetical purchases: | ||||||
Case | Tag Price |
Sales Tax % |
Raw Total Incl. Sales Tax |
Rounded to Penny |
Rounded to Nickel |
Rounded to Dime |
Purchase #1 | $13.53 | 3.593% | $14.0161 | $14.02 | $14.00 | $14.00 |
Purchase #2 | $247.89 | 13.562% | $281.5088 | $281.51 | $281.50 | $281.50 |
Purchase #3 | $203.64 | 3.565% | $210.8998 | $210.90 | $210.90 | $210.90 |
Purchase #4 | $189.35 | 12.169% | $212.392 | $212.39 | $212.40 | $212.40 |
Purchase #5 | $41.80 | 3.657% | $43.3286 | $43.33 | $43.35 | $43.30 |
Purchase #6 | $163.96 | 6.310% | $174.3059 | $174.31 | $174.30 | $174.30 |
Purchase #7 | $213.87 | 7.478% | $229.8632 | $229.86 | $229.85 | $229.90 |
7 purchase totals = | $1,074.04 | $1,166.3144 | $1,166.32 | $1,166.30 | $1,166.30 |
